barnacle - a raspberry pi / volumio music system
TODO - explain hardware needed
-
Start with a fresh volumio imaged sd card
-
ssh to your raspberry pi
password:
volumio
-
The volumio image already has the I2C Interface enabled. To identify the LCD screen use one of these commands
sudo i2cdetect -y 0
or
sudo i2cdetect -y 1
Which of these commands works depends of which raspberry pi you own. One of those commands will output a table like this:
Note which of the the above commands gave you the table and note the address of your lcd screen. In the image above my lcd's address is 3f
-
Install python libraries
apt-get update apt-get install python-virtualenv python-smbus python-dev python-rpi.gpio
-
Create a virtual enviroment for barnacle and activate it
virtualenv --system-site-packages barnacle cd barnacle source bin/activate
-
Install barnacle
git clone https://github.com/mpcarr/barnacle.git sh barnacle/init.sh sudo reboot